Abstract:
    This invention relates to a diversity receiving system for total digitalized space optical communication array signals including a host receiver and multiple under communication receivers mounted on the rotation unit of each universal shaft, each receiver includes a following module and a communication receiving module, the host receiver includes a host signal process module, each under communication receiver scans and follows signal sources on the total space angles independently and communicates with it, which can be used in the rigorous spacial laser channels including atmosphere sea channels of satellite and sea channels for under water target.
